Phosphorus Leaching from a Gley Meadow Soil in Relation to Soil Fertility Level and Fertilizer Application

Fei Lu; Zhao Muqiu; Chen Xin; Shi Yi; Huang Bin

The influence of fertilizer application on leaching of phosphorus in a gley meadow soil at low-, medium and high-fertility levels was studied using unsaturated intact soil columns. The soil column at each fertility level received three fertilization treatments (control [CK], manure [M] and chemical fertilizer [F]). The results showed that the leaching loss of DTP from the soil column was induced by the P input from either manure or chemical fertilizer application, and the extent of leaching loss of P was also positively related to the soil fertility level. In addition, the DTP concentrations in the leachates from the fertilization treatments all exceeded the critical value for water eutrophication (0.02 mg P/L). This suggests that applications of manure and chemical fertilizer at proper rates with close consideration of the soil fertility level are essential to reduce the leaching loss of DTP to the environment.

Accumulation of Soluble Organic Nitrogen under Intensive Vegetable Production Pattern in Northeast China

Lu CaiYan; Chen Xin; Shi Yi; Zhao Muqiu; Ma Jian; Chi Guangyu

Field experiment was conducted to investigate the accumulation of soluble organic nitrogen under intensive vegetable production pattern in Northeast China. The results showed that the amount of soil soluble organic nitrogen was increased by 114.2% and 184.2% in the treatments M1 and M2 compared with CK, and its corresponding percent accounting for the total soluble N was increased by 74.9% and 123.7%, respectively (P <; 0.01). This suggested that the substantive application of organic manure significantly elevated the accumulation of soluble organic nitrogen, and then extended its leaching risk into deeper soil layers under the intensive vegetable production process.
